IN THE HIGH COURT OF DELHI AT NEW DELHI W.P.(C) 4124/2023 and CM APPL. 32184/2023 Date of Decision: 08.05.2026 IN THE MATTER OF: SAMEER GAUR .....Petitioner Through: Mr. Gaurav Sarin, Sr. Adv. with Mr. Manan Popli, Mr. Gaurav Jain, Mr. Atul Malhotra, Ms. Nupur Sharma, Ms. Karuna Sharma, Ms. Apurva Gaur, Mr. Pramendra Singh, Ms. Priya Tripathi and Mr. Shaurya Sarin, Advocates. versus UNION OF INDIA & ORS. & ORS. .....Respondents Through: Mr. Rajesh Gogna, SPC With Ms. Rebina Rai, Ms. Punita Jha and Mr. Shivam Tiwari, Advocates. CORAM: HON’BLE MR. JUSTICE PURUSHAINDRA KUMAR KAURAV JUDGEMENT PURUSHAINDRA KUMAR KAURAV, J. (ORAL) 1. The petitioner, Mr. Sameer Gaur, has filed the present writ petition seeking quashing of a Look Out Circular (“LOC”) issued at the instance of the Serious Fraud Investigation Office (“SFIO”), which is investigating the 2016. By letter dated 23.08.2016, the petitioner relinquished his charge as Whole-time Director and Joint Managing Director of JIL. His resignation was duly accepted by the Board of Directors on 31.08.2016, and, he, thereafter, continued to hold office as Non-Executive Director of JIL for a certain period.
